WebPort forwarding via SSH. We highly recommend using port forwarding via SSH to access code-server. If you have an SSH server on your remote machine, this approach doesn't require any additional setup at all. The downside to SSH forwarding, however, is that you can't access code-server when using machines without SSH clients (such as iPads).
